首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

何在 Python 检查一个字符是否为数字?

在编程,我们经常需要检查一个字符是否为数字。这种判断对于数据验证、文本处理和输入验证等场景非常有用。Python 提供了多种方法来检查一个字符是否为数字。...本文将详细介绍在 Python 检查字符是否为数字几种常用方法,并提供示例代码帮助你理解和应用这些方法。...方法一:使用 isdigit() 方法Python 字符串对象一个内置方法 isdigit(),可以用于判断一个字符串是否只包含数字字符。...方法三:使用正则表达式Python re 模块提供了正则表达式功能,可以用于模式匹配和字符串处理。我们可以使用正则表达式来检查一个字符是否为数字。...在使用正则表达式时,需要注意正确模式匹配和处理。结论本文详细介绍了在 Python 检查一个字符是否为数字几种常用方法。

3.5K50
您找到你想要的搜索结果了吗?
是的
没有找到

检查 Python 给定字符串是否仅包含字母方法

Python被世界各地程序员用于不同目的,Web开发,数据科学,机器学习,并通过自动化执行各种不同过程。在本文中,我们将了解检查python给定字符串是否仅包含字符不同方法。...检查给定字符串是否仅包含字母不同方法 等阿尔法函数 这是检查 python 给定字符串是否包含字母最简单方法。它将根据字符串字母存在给出真和假输出。...这是一种非常简单方法,用于检查字符串是否仅包含字母。...在ASCII,不同代码被赋予不同字符。因此,在此方法,我们将检查字符串是否包含定义范围内字符。...使用这些方法,您可以在 Python 程序快速确定字符串是否仅包含字母。

17830

何在 Python 日志记录异常 traceback 信息

你好,我是征哥,写 Python 你可能会遇到这种情况,你知道程序报错了,因为这个异常没有被捕捉,也不知道哪行代码出错了,只能手工运行一下看看哪里错了,但是,这个异常很难再次复现。...要是在日志记录了这个异常 traceback 信息就好了。 本文就分享一下两个方法,记录异常 traceback 信息。...方法一:使用 logger.exception logger.exception 方法可以将异常 traceback 信息记录到日志里,这里一个小小例子: import logging logging.basicConfig...Exception as e: logger.exception("some message") 方法二:使用标准库 traceback 导入标准库 traceback 后,我们还可以这样来记录异常详细信息...其中 traceback.format_exc 打印就是异常详细信息

79120

检查 toolslink.ini 配置是否正确解决方案

在进行易语言静态编译时候,出现了如下错误: 正在进行名称连接... 正在统计需要编译子程序 正在编译......正在生成主程序入口代码 程序代码编译成功 等待用户输入欲编译到文件名 正在进行名称连接... 开始静态链接... 无法定位链接器!请检查 tools\link.ini 配置是否正确。...静态连接失败 错误分析: 易语言5.X版本以上编译为静态编译,静态编译需要借助VC编译器,如果编译器配置不正确或者没安装将会出现以上信息。...解决方案: 打开易语言工作目录(如果你不知道的话,那就找到易语言快捷方式图标,然后右键-->属性-->查找文件或打开文件位置) 找到一个名为“VC98linker”文件夹(如果你易语言目录里面没有就百度下载...2.将下载链接器解压缩后文件夹“VC98linker”放到易语言安装目录 ? 易语言静态编译连接器 3.链接器配置 在文件夹“VC98linker”中找到“link.e”文件,打开此易程序。

6.2K20

神级程序员告诉你,如何在这全民Python时代正确快速学习Python

Python如今愈发火热一种语言,随互联网发生而创立,又随互联网极速发展而繁荣。...《Python Web开发实战》 ,来自豆瓣大牛工程实践,按照一个Web 产品从无到、从简单变复杂、从基础到进阶过程,多角度、全方位讲述了Python Web 开发流程。...入门相关 刚接触Python,总会有些迷茫,该怎样去选择方向、制定学习路线,这里一些经验分享给刚学朋友。...豆瓣与Python不得不说秘密 豆瓣选择Python,其实是公司和语言风格很相似的缘故吧。我们做事喜欢优雅,清晰,高效,这正好也是Python希望。...豆瓣基础设施基本都是使用Python完成,包含权限部分,但是Python Web和权限模块设计感觉没啥直接关系,就是抽出来库和使用它关系,我也没懂什么优势或者劣势。

91670

猫头虎分享:Linux下安装最新版Nginx终极教程 ‍

猫头虎分享:Linux下安装最新版Nginx终极教程 ‍ 摘要 在这篇Linux技术博客,我们将详细讨论如何在Linux环境下安装最新版Nginx。...不论是用于托管网站、作为负载均衡器还是用于提高网站安全性,学会如何在Linux上安装和配置Nginx都是一项宝贵技能。 正文 1....安装前准备工作 确保你Linux系统是最新,并拥有管理员权限。 检查系统是否已经安装了Nginx旧版本,可以使用命令 nginx -v。 2....常见问题解决 如果遇到端口冲突或服务启动失败,检查是否其他服务占用了80或443端口。 确保防火墙设置允许HTTP和HTTPS流量。...普通后端项目的Nginx配置 ️ 如果你正在运行一个普通后端项目(基于Node.js、Python Flask等),你可能需要配置Nginx来反向代理到你应用服务器。

33110

Pycharm和Pytorch安装教程配置环境以及遇到问题:

Pycharm和Pytorch安装教程配置环境以及遇到问题: 注意:我们每次新建完项目,都要检查一下python解释器和conda.exe是否选择正确。...那么我们知道了哪个文件夹里pytorch那么我们就可以去pycharm里配置了。 二.如何在pycharm配置正确python解释器?...重点:我们要用pytorch文件夹python.exe和conda.exe,千万不要用没有pytorch文件夹python.exe和conda.exe。...再次提醒一下:我们每次新建完项目,检查一下python解释器和conda.exe是不是选择正确就好了。 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。...本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。发现本站涉嫌侵权/违法违规内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

2.1K50

Ceph集群检查常用命令以及验证每个节点网络连通性及负载

Ceph集群检查目的是确保集群稳定和正常运行。常用集群检查命令包括:ceph -s作用:查看Ceph集群状态和基本信息运行状态、OSD数目、PG数目等。...ceph health作用:检查Ceph集群健康状态,返回"OK"表示正常,返回其他信息表示问题。...以上命令可以帮助管理员监控Ceph集群健康状态、数据存储和使用情况,以及集群各个组件运行情况。要验证每个节点网络连通性及负载均衡配置是否正确,可以使用以下步骤:1....其次,检查负载均衡配置是否正确。可以使用工具curl或wget来向每个节点发送HTTP请求,并检查返回结果是否符合预期。...如果返回内容符合预期,并且没有出现错误提示,表示负载均衡配置正确。通过执行以上步骤,可以验证每个节点网络连通性和负载均衡配置是否正确。如果有任何异常情况或错误提示,需要进一步排查和修复。

36521

功能测试框架

日期正确格式应该是XXXX-XX-XX或XXXX-XX-XXXX:XX:XX 19. 页面是否多余按钮或标签 20. 窗口标题或图标是否与菜单栏统一 21....窗口最大化、最小化是否正确切换 22. 对于正常功能,用户可以不必阅读用户手册就能使用 23. 执行风险操作时,确认、删除等提示吗 24. 操作顺序是否合理 25....正确检查检查页面上form, button, table, header, footer,提示信息,还有其他文字拼写,句子语法等是否正确。 26....合理性检查:做delete, update, add, cancel, back等操作后,查看信息回到页面是否合理。 29. 检查本地化是否通过:英文版不应该有中文信息,英文翻译准确,专业。...多行文本框输入:允许回车换行、保存后再显示能够保存输入格式、仅输入回车换行,检查能否正确保存(若能,检查保存结果,若不能,查看是否正常提示)、 5.

80320

jmeter相关面试题_jmeter面试题及答案

(正例) 接口逻辑测试是指根据业务逻辑、输入参数、输出值描述,对正常输入情况下所得输出值 是否正确测试,也就是测试对外提供接口服务是否正常工作。 2、模块接口测试?...当输出参数联动性时,需要校验返回两参数实际结果是否都符合需求。...指的是在某一瞬间或者多个频次下用户数和压力陡然增加场景。 17、解释如何在JMeter捕获身份验证窗口脚本?...分布式负载测试是整个系统可以用来模拟大量用户负载过程。通过使用主从配置,JMeter可以进行分布式负载测试。 20、在JMeter是否必要显式调用嵌入式资源?...本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。发现本站涉嫌侵权/违法违规内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

3.1K21

Web测试方法总结

(字段包括区分大小写以及在输入内容前后输入空格,保存后,数据是否真的插入到数据库,注意保存后数据正确性)4、数据 正确性:(1)对编辑页每个编辑项进行修改,点击保存,是否可以保存成功,检查想关联数据是否得到更新...(2)进行必填项检查(即是否给出提示以及提示后是否依然把数据存到数据库是否提示后出现页码错乱等)(3)是否能够连续添加(针对特殊情况)(4)在编辑时候,注意编辑项长度限制,有时在添加时候,在编辑时候却没有...(2)当只有一条数据时,是否可以删除成功 (3)删除一条数据后,是否可以添加相同数据(4)系统支持批量删除,注意删除信息是否正确 (5)如有全选,注意是否把所有的数据删除(6)删除数据时,要注意相应查询页面的数据是否及时更新...(7)删除数据与其他业务数据关联,要注意其关联性(删除部门信息时,部门下游员工,则应该给出提示)(8)如果结果列表没有记录或没有选择任何一条记录,点击删除按钮系统会报错。...23、执行风险操作时,确认、删除等提示吗24、操作顺序是否合理25、正确检查检查页面上form, button, table, header, footer,提示信息,还有其他文字拼写,句子语法等是否正确

88630

关于“Python”安装与部署详细流程(此章-专为新手制定)

在本章,你将运行自己第一个程序——hello_ world.py。为 此,你首先需要检查自己计算机是否安装了Python;如果没有安装, 你需要安装它。...然而,为高效地演示某基 本概念,需要在Python终端会话执行一系列代码片段。只要代码清单包含三个尖括号( 所示),就意味着输出来自终端会话。稍后将演示如何在Python解释器编写代码。...这种程序虽然简单,却有其用途:如果它能够在你系统上正确地运行,你编写任何Python 程序都将如此。稍后将介绍如何在特定系统编写这样程序。...在这一节,你将学习如何在自己系统安装Python和运行Hello World程序。...安装Python 首先,检查系统是否安装了Python。为此,在“开始”菜单输入command并按回车以打 开一个命令窗口;你也可按住Shift键并右击桌面,再选择“在此处打开命令窗口”。

18910

Python爬虫过程DNS解析错误解决策略

了解这些错误信息有助于定位和解决DNS解析错误爬取过程遇到DNS解析错误怎么解决在爬取过程遇到DNS解析错误时,一些策略可以帮助您解决问题并继续爬取。1....检查域名存在性确保您要访问域名存在并且可用。您可以尝试在浏览器手动访问该域名,以验证它是否可以正常加载。如果域名不存在或不可用,您需要考虑更改目标或等待域名恢复可用。3....检查DNS服务器有时DNS服务器可能出现问题。您可以尝试更改您DNS设置为其他可靠DNS服务器,Google DNS(8.8.8.8和8.8.4.4),以查看是否解决了问题。4....检查代理设置如果您使用代理服务器来进行爬取,确保代理服务器配置是正确。代理服务器可能会影响DNS解析,因此请仔细检查代理设置。5....解决过程下面,我们将提供一个完整示例,演示如何在Python爬虫处理cURLDNS解析错误。我们将使用Pythonrequests库来进行HTTP请求,并设置代理服务器来模拟实际情况。

29930

释放NVIDIA Jetson DLA潜力:用户问题汇总(1)

是否愿意首先使用我们性能分析工具检查回归是否来自数据输入/输出呢?您可以比较推理块和内存块执行时间。通常,与内存相关函数名称会像"cudaMemcpy"这样。...是否Python示例?...我想知道是否使用Tegrastat是正确工具,以及是否正确使用TensorRT来使用DLA。希望有人能给我一些见解。 答:抱歉,tegrastats不支持DLA监测。...是否一种方式可以在DLA和GPU上并发执行模型部分?也就是说,我想通过将每个操作映射到GPU、DLA0和DLA1来利用DNNs操作并发性。是否可能执行这种操作?...请检查它们一个是否能满足您要求:https://github.com/NVIDIA/TensorRT/tree/main/tools

41330

2024年3月份最新大厂运维面试题集锦(运维15-20k)

答案: 实现高可用性和灾难恢复通常涉及在多个数据中心或地理位置部署应用和数据副本,使用负载均衡器分散流量,以及定期备份数据和自动故障转移机制。 14. 持续集成过程遇到常见问题哪些?...类型注解是Python 3.5及以后版本引入特性,允许开发者为变量、函数参数和返回值指定类型。这有助于代码可读性和静态类型检查,但不强制执行类型。 58. 什么是Python字典推导式?...如何在Python实现单例模式?...在脚本检查并使用可用命令和工具版本。 使用条件语句处理不同环境可能差异。 72. 解释什么是子Shell以及如何在Shell脚本创建它。...还可以使用test命令或[ ]来检查文件和目录状态(如是否存在)。 77. 如何在Shell脚本中使用正则表达式?

48810

深度剖析 CVM ksoftirqd0进程导致业务请求缓慢之谜

检查网卡配置:检查网卡是否使用了正确驱动程序,并且配置是否正确。错误或过时驱动程序可能会导致网卡效率低下,从而增加软中断处理负担。...网卡卸载设置:现代网卡通常支持各种卸载技术,校验和卸载、分散/聚集IO等,这些可以减轻CPU负担。检查这些设置是否启用,并且是否正确配置。 内核版本和更新:确保你系统运行是最新内核版本。...旧版本内核可能包含已知性能问题或bug。 检查硬件问题:硬件问题,网卡故障,也可能导致高CPU使用率。检查硬件日志和系统日志是否相关错误信息。...系统调优:系统一些内核参数,网络堆栈大小和行为,可能需要根据你具体负载进行调整。...分析软中断:使用/proc/softirqs文件来查看软中断统计信息,这可以帮助识别是否特定类型软中断负载异常高。

41010

Linux 运维必备 40 个命令总结,收好了~

rc3.d/S* |cut -c 15- (从中了解到cut用途,截取数据) 9、如何在编写 SHELL 显示多个信息,用 EOF cat << EOF +--------------------...16、CPU负载 cat /proc/loadavg 检查前三个输出值是否超过了系统逻辑 CPU 4倍。 17、 CPU负载 mpstat 1 1 检查 %idle 是否过低(比如小于5%)。...值过高,进一步检查 swap 动作是否频繁: vmstat 1 5 观察 si 和 so 值是否较大 20、磁盘空间 df -h 检查是否分区使用率(Use%)过高(比如超过90%)发现某个分区空间接近用尽...(%util)是否超过 100% 22、网络负载 sar -n DEV 检查网络流量(rxbyt/s, txbyt/s)是否过高 23、网络错误 netstat -i 检查是否网络错误(drop fifo...31、系统时间 date 检查系统时间是否正确。 32、打开文件数目 lsof | wc -l 检查打开文件总数是否过多。

41620

电商接口测试用例_连连电商跨境

(xp win2003 win2007) 2.UI测试 2.1检查连接是否正确 2.2是否文字错误信息 2.2产品价格是否显示错误。...这一流程用户体验重要性在于让客户能很容易完成下单过程 测试产品能否放入购物车 4.2当某种产品购物数量限制时,超过这一数值,能否也能放入购物车 4.3购物车购物限制是否正确 4.4积分是否能够兑换正品...5.支付流程 5.1购物车产品能否正常支付 5.2当支付完成,不等页面跳转,直接关闭浏览器,数据传递是否正确 5.3当支付完成,等待页面跳转,跳转到得页面是否正确 5.4网站某个模块间数据传递是否正确...1.表示层(测试检查应用程序前端是否正确) 1.1内容测试(检查web应用系统提供信息正确性,准确性,相关操作元素是否正确等)。...本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。发现本站涉嫌侵权/违法违规内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

1.6K31
领券